West Ham United are reportedly set to battle two La Liga sides to land a loan move for a young Real Madrid star.
The Hammers got off to a difficult start in the current campaign under former manager Graham Potter, picking up just one win in five games before he was sacked.
He’s now been replaced by former Nottingham Forest boss Nuno Espirito Santo, and the east London club want to bolster his squad for what could quickly shape up to be a survival battle.

For too long now, West Ham have been overly reliant on the goals from the mercurial Jarrod Bowen, and the burden is becoming too big for one pair of shoulders.
He was the club’s top scorer last season in the Premier League with 13 goals, and has raced back into the position this term with three strikes in seven matches. But support may be on the way.
